WebBoat builders must comply with Federal law by putting a capacity plate in sight of the helm (steering area) on motorized monohull boats less than 20 feet in length.. This plate displays three important items: The maximum persons capacity (XX persons or XXX pounds).. The maximum carrying weight - persons, motor & gear (pounds). The maximum horsepower … WebBoats less than 20 feet must have a federally-mandated capacity plate. However, all boats less than 26 feet must have a plate to be certified by the National Marine Manufacturers …

WebSep 29, 2024 · So to calculate, just multiply the length by the width and divide by 15. Based on the solution, a boat that's 20 feet in length by 7 feet in width will be able to fit 9 adults or kids. That also translates to a maximum passenger weight capacity of 1,350 lbs.
